Job Summary We are seeking a friendly and service-oriented Chiropractic Assistant to join the team at our thriving clinic. As a Chiropractic Assistant, you will assist the Chiropractor with patient care and ensure the office runs smoothly. The Chiropractic Assistant plays a vital role in supporting both the provider and our patients throughout their care. Responsibilities include assisting with range of motion (ROM) testing and other patient assessments, guiding patients through prescribed therapeutic exercises with proper instruction and encouragement, and setting up and monitoring therapy treatments as directed by the chiropractor.
